AEAS operates as a global NVOCC, providing advanced freight forwarding and logistics solutions.

AEAS is a Non-Vessel Operating Common Carrier (NVOCC) specializing in international ocean freight logistics. The company arranges shipments for exporters and importers by booking cargo space on ocean carriers, issuing its own bills of lading, and managing the end-to-end documentation and compliance process. AEAS leverages strong relationships with major shipping lines to secure competitive rates and flexible schedules for its clients. Its operations focus on providing both Full Container Load (FCL) and Less than Container Load (LCL) services, with a particular emphasis on consolidation and deconsolidation at key global ports. AEAS offers a comprehensive suite of logistics services, including customs brokerage, warehousing, and inland transportation, enabling seamless door-to-door delivery across major trade lanes. The company is known for its digital integration, offering real-time shipment tracking, automated documentation, and advanced cargo management tools. AEAS serves a diverse client base, including small and medium-sized enterprises and multinational corporations, across industries such as manufacturing, retail, and e-commerce. With a global agent network and partnerships with leading logistics providers, AEAS maintains a strong presence in Asia, Europe, North America, and emerging markets. The company continues to expand its service offerings to address the growing demand for flexible, cost-effective, and technology-driven supply chain solutions. AEAS positions itself as a reliable logistics partner, capable of navigating complex international regulations and optimizing supply chain efficiency for its customers.
